Burra Burri is a locality in the Western Downs Region, Queensland, Australia.
[2] In the 2021 census, Burra Burri had a population of 32 people.
[1] Burraburri Creek flows from the north to the south-west of the locality.
To the west of the creedk, the terrain is more mountainous and the predominant industry is forestry; some of which is within the Barakula State Forest.
